The benefits of strapping machines
When it comes to packaging equipment, a strapping machine will improve the production of your entire process. Strapping machines help reduce injury and the strain on your employees. They're also designed to match your whole production operation to reduce bottlenecks while keeping your employees safe. There's also a variety of machines to choose from depending on your needs. Machines like these work for
steel or metal strapping,
polyester strapping, and
poly strapping.
A strapping machine can be
semi-automatic,
fully automatic, and
bundling. Equipment helps lower the amount of manual labor needed while decreasing the costs associated with labor.

MOD GPX strapping machine
An example of
semi-automatic strapping equipment is the
MOD GPX. One of our most popular strapping machines, the MOD GPX, offers interchangeable components that simplify maintenance and minimize service disruptions.
- Automatic cut-off and re-feed (ACR) automatically ejects mis-fed strap, rethreads itself and continues strapping.
- Unique chute design for consistent feeding.
- Quick release heat knife assembly to speed up routine maintenance.
Improving your packaging operation with a strapping machine
System integration
- Strapping machines can integrate with an assembly line or conveyor system for a more automated packaging process.
Accurate tension
- Strapping equipment allows execution of a specific amount of tension to fit your every needs.
Consolidate operations
- Strappers consolidate all the strapping functions into just one process. This ensures products are held securely in place each time they're packaged.
